PostgreSQL 10 (64bit) is frequently installed in the C:\Program Files\PostgreSQL\10 directory, however this location can vary a lot depending on the user's choice while installing the program. C:\Program Files\PostgreSQL\10\Uninstall.exe is the full command line if you want to uninstall PostgreSQL 10 (64bit). The application's main executable file has a size of 6.77 MB (7097856 bytes) on disk and is labeled postgres.exe.
